1. seaQuest DSV
This was a show about a futuristic submarine that starred Roy Scheider, the lead character from Jaws, and a super intelligent dolphin. Your first question is most likely: "How many huge great white sharks did Scheider have to fight?" The answer was, sadly, none, and probably the reason why the show lasted only three seasons.
2. Flipper (1995)
Back before rebooting any franchise with a shred of popularity was all the rage, the popular series was rebooted in the mide 90's. Probably the most notable thing about this version of flipper is that it helped launch Jessica Alba's career. Thanks Flipper!

4. The 13 Ghosts of Scooby-Doo
This was the last of the Scooby Doo shows that comprised the original Scooby Doo era and was centered around thirteen different ghosts that haunted Scooby and the gang. The show lasted for, you guessed it...13 episodes. Spooky.
5. The Adventures of Brisco County, Jr.
While the show was largely focussed on the eponymous sheriff played by the incomparable Bruce Campbell, it did feature an uncannily intelligent horse named Comet who often provided Brisco with both aid and comedic relief. Unfortunately, the show only lasted one season before Brisco and Comet road off into the sunset.
